Chinese immigrants struggle to hold onto their American dream after the husbands father(Xu Zhu)comes for a visit from mainland China and gives a si-mp-le Chinese Medicine therapy called Gua Sha to his grandson.
Da Tong(Tony Leung Ka Fai)is the father who is trying to integrate his Chinese cultural beliefs into his daily American reality, especially when dealing with his bo(Hollis Huston)and best friend, who is too quick to believe the worst about Da Tongs treatment of his son, Dennis. Da Tongs failures show his confusion about the differences between his original Chinese culture and his new American home. Even within his family there is conflict because Grandfather cant speak English and is excluded from many conversations because Mother(Wenli Jiang)wants only English spoken in her home for the benefit of her American born son. Da Tong and his wife are very well educated and understand that their childs best chances for succein America, and for him not to experience the same troubles theyve had during the past 8 years, are to speak without an accent. They even go so far as to insist the boy use a fork and knife instead of chopsticks, even when its obvious they are still eating Chinese style food, served in the normal way: communal dishes for the food and smaller, individual rice bowls for each person. Mother seems a bit inflexible in her insistence on being as American as possible, while Da Tongs cultural leanings are just as strongly Chinese, although not by conscious choice.
Da Tongs love for his son is tested severely when Da Tong tries to balance it against respect for his boss. When Da Tongs son hits his boss son, Da Tong insists on an apology that seems
unnecessary and makes Da Tong look stubborn and uncaring. Da Tong gives his boy a light rap on the head when he refuses to apologize and the boy cries to his mother that the reason he hit his playmate was that the other boy called Da Tong stupid, one of many examples of doing the wrong thing to protect your family.
The conflict arising from doing the wrong thing out of love or respect for ones family or closest friends continues throughout the movie, and every way Da Tong turns, he finds failure and encounters both obvious and subtle forms of anti-Chinese racism.Even Chinese folklore about the Monkey King, Sun Wu Kong, that Da Tong incorporates into a video game he designed is used to provoke his pride when hes vulnerable and fearing for the loof his son. Da Tong is misunderstood by everyone, family, friend, and foe, even though he has only the best intentions, and he carries the responsibility quite heavily, ma-ki-ng one wrong turn after another.
Gua Shashows how a persons cultural beliefs are so deeply set within oneself that it is usually impossible to examine why you do most anything, from how you dreand talk to whom you love and respect and how you show it. The invisible nature of ones cultural beliefs also makes it difficult to impossible to explain yourself to others when questioned. Da Tong experiences an excruciatingly painful and difficult struggle while trying to protect his son, an ordeal that forces him to examine the validity of some of the most vital things he thought he knew about his identity, his Chinese culture, and the new American world hed chosen as his home.
The movie showed me how normal it is for people to look for ways that their culture is superior to others and how the misunderstandings arising from different cultural perspectives can seem very large, but can be nullified with si-mp-le, 2-sided explanations when people are willing to listen.

Gua Sha is a movie about the differences between American and Chinese culture. Xu datong is a video games designer in St. Louis. When his father visits from China, he performs Gua Sha(a Chinese traditional treatment)on his grandson, which leaves bright red marks on the skin and causes a lawsuit of child abuse. In the court, Datong loses his mind so that finally he loses custody of his son. I think this scene is shocking and thought-provoking to most of the Chinese audiences. But the most impressing scene to me is the ending. Datong wants to see his son in Christmas eve, he has to climb a pipe to the ninth floor which his son lives. I think the pipe is not only a pipe, but also a gap, a deep gap between American and 5000-year Chinese culture. He wants to climb over the gap and he will never succeed, perhaps no Chinese people really could succeed.
It’s about assimilation into American culture, and not assimilation in an ”International” city, like SF or NY or LA or Chicago, but St. Louis, MO(actually shot there)。 Really great acting, interesting story.
Gua Sha is a treatment in traditional oriental medicine in which a wooden board repeatedly slides across the patient’s acupuncture acupressure massage points. It works in similar principles like that of acupuncture acupressure massage. This method would inevitably leave bruise on the skin, and the story begins here, when the visiting grandpa who does not speak any English used this traditional practice to treat the grandson when both son and daughter-in-law were at work.

The film “Gua Sha-the Treatment” reflects the difference of value and culture views between western society and orient society. China society has been receiving impact of Confucianism for thousands years. Confucianism is known as paying attention to human relationship and ethic. Piety, courtesy and loyalism are most important ethic. But in Western culture which is more emphasis on individualism, independence and equality. So conflicts in culture and value are unavoidable. These conflicts have shown in the story.
The moving also reflects some difference between Chinese education and Western education. In Chinese culture, physical punishment is commonly used by Chinese family. They think that will help children to growing up. But in western society it is absolutely forbidden. Any abusing children was viewed as illegal conduct. As to show respect to friends, Da Tong Xu punished his own son physically in front of friends. But this was misinterpreted as violence by his foreign friends. This is a misunderstanding in culture between East and West. To some point, this phenomenon
reflect Chinese face view, Da Tong Xu punished his own son physically to show fathers majesty and power of binding, in order to give face to his friends. But to American, this manner was regarded as inglorious conduct. Why? Because Chinese pay much attention to face, which can be understood hardly by Westerners. Westerners also emphasize face, but not complicated far from Chinese in interpersonal relationship.

When I first saw this film’s name ,I considered it as a movie that told us something about Chinese traditional therapy treatment. However , after the movie , I realized guasha was just a symbol of the difference between Chinese culture and western culture , and there were many aspects we should have a deep consideration .
At the beginning of the film , Xu Datong slaps his son Denis on his face before the crowd , because Denis hit the son of Xu’s son and Xu just want to show the respect to his boss Quinlan , that time Quinlan feels puzzled and says“what a Chinese logic”. Of course , an American can never know a Chinese logic of interpersonal relationship which has been prolonged more than 2000 years . Chinese can wronged their children in order to maintain friendships and leader-member relation ,while American think everyone is equal and free .
In addition , they can also never understand Chinese hit their children because of loving them . In America , people pay more attention to the right of children which can be seen from the law-beating children or leave them alone is illegal , but a Chinese old proverb says “ Spare the rod , spoil the child” .
Another scene which makes me deliberate is that the lawyer vilifies Sun Wukong in A Journey to the West as a symbol of
barbarism and violence in the court ,then Datong is eaged and then rushes to fight the lawyer . We all can know the reason ,because Sun Wukong is a hero on behalf of justice , representing Chinese traditional values and virtues .
Guasha Treatment tells us that the key to avoid the conflict of different cultures is mutual understanding and tolerance.
